C-DOT and PNB join hands to drive secure, tech-driven banking transformation

MoU focuses on indigenous digital solutions, cybersecurity, and advancing India’s Digital India and Atmanirbhar Bharat vision

THE JHARKHAND STORY DESK

 

New Delhi, Sept 13: The Centre for Development of Telematics (C-DOT), a premier R&D institution under the Ministry of Communications, has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with Punjab National Bank (PNB), one of India’s leading public sector banks. The agreement aims to reinforce PNB’s IT infrastructure and accelerate its technology transformation journey.

Driving Digital Transformation in Banking

The collaboration focuses on harnessing indigenous technology solutions to boost secure, scalable, and inclusive banking services. Under the MoU, C-DOT will provide specialized IT products and services tailored to PNB’s strategic requirements.

Key areas include secure digital transactions using advanced telecom infrastructure, robust cybersecurity frameworks, and indigenous innovations in switching, routing, wireless technology, software applications, AI, and quantum communication. The agreement also covers ongoing support and maintenance to ensure regulatory-compliant and future-ready IT capabilities.

Leaders Emphasize Collaborative Innovation

The signing ceremony was held at C-DOT Headquarters in New Delhi, attended by senior officials from both organizations.

Speaking on the occasion, Manish Agrawal, GM-IT, PNB, said the partnership marks a milestone in PNB’s IT transformation journey. “Leveraging C-DOT’s expertise, we will accelerate modernisation, enhance customer touchpoints, and deliver secure, seamless digital banking services across India.”

Rajkumar Upadhyay, CEO, C-DOT, highlighted the partnership’s role in advancing financial inclusion. “Fostering collaboration with PNB is a crucial step towards Atmanirbhar Bharat by extending secure and digitally inclusive financial services to citizens.”

Supporting Digital India Vision

Over the past four decades, C-DOT has played a pivotal role in India’s telecom revolution, powering BharatNet, advancing 4G/5G solutions, cybersecurity, AI, IoT, and initiating exploratory research into 6G use cases. Its efforts continue to align with the national vision of positioning India as a global leader in digital connectivity.

Punjab National Bank, one of India’s largest public sector banks, provides a wide range of financial services with a strong presence across the country. Through this collaboration, PNB seeks to build a technology-driven, secure, and customer-first banking ecosystem.

The partnership supports the Government of India’s Digital India vision and contributes to building a sustainable, inclusive financial ecosystem under Atmanirbhar Bharat.

About C-DOT

The Centre for Development of Telematics (C-DOT) is an autonomous telecom R&D institution under the Ministry of Communications. Since its inception in 1984, it has been at the forefront of India’s digital and telecom advancements, delivering innovative solutions across networks, cybersecurity, disaster management, IoT, and next-generation communication systems.

About PNB

Punjab National Bank (PNB) is one of India’s largest state-owned banks with a significant domestic and international presence. It offers a comprehensive range of banking services, participates actively in government-led financial inclusion initiatives, and continues to modernize its operations to meet the needs of a growing digital economy.
